POW #7
Sine Meets the Iterated Log
Let log(x) denote the common (base 10)
logarithm function.
Warm up:
At how many points do the graphs of y=sin(x)
and y=log(x) intersect?
The real deal: At how many points do the
graphs of y=sin(x) and y=log(log(x))
intersect?
As always be
sure to justify your answers.
